Barrell Bourbon Cigar Blend is a limited-release bourbon from Barrell Craft Spirits in Louisville, Kentucky. It blends straight bourbons aged 7.5 to 18 years, sourced from Kentucky, Indiana and Tennessee, before finishing in Madeira, Armagnac, rum and Hungarian oak casks. Bottled at cask strength of 111.2 proof (55.6% ABV), a 750 ml bottle typically retails for around $85.

Lovely viscosity. Biggest influences I notice here are rum and Armagnac. Notes of Luxardo cherry, plum and tobacco are joined by drying tannin, leather, raisin, caramel, cinnamon, anise and pepper.
Finish:
The finish leans heavier on spice. Tobacco meets clove, cinnamon and black pepper.
Overall:
This is phenomenal whiskey. Beautiful, layered, nuanced and delicious. Each cask finish plays a role, and they all come together for a cohesive, delicious expression One of the best whiskey releases of 2026 so far.
Score:
93
